New Delhi: Sidewalk Labs which is a company under Google's parent Alphabet, wants to create a smart city of the future called Quayside in Toronto Canada. The company uses new technology to address big urban challenges and improve the quality of life in cities. Sidewalk Toronto is a joint effort by Waterfront Toronto and Sidewalk Labs to create a new kind of mixed-use, a complete community on Toronto’s Eastern Waterfront.
It may be noted that the Government of Canada established Waterfront Toronto in 2001 to lead the renewal of the city’s waterfront in becoming a world-class example of post-industrial innovative urban development. Sidewalk Toronto project aims to combine forward-thinking urban design and new digital technology to create neighbourhoods that achieve high levels of sustainability, affordability, mobility, and economic opportunity.
